  • Women In Logistics Network
    Co-Founder
    Women In Logistics Network Mar 2022 - Aug 2023
    South Sudan
    Women from different humanitarian organizations came together to launch the Women in Logistics Network for South Sudan with the vision to empower women in South Sudan logistics & supply chain, addressing gender imbalance to enable the logistics industry to benefit from female talent. This is done by providing capacity building, mentorship, and networking opportunities, with an aim to do much more.
